Job Description

Description Essential Functions and Responsibilities Sales Responsibilities

  • Ensures the consistent delivery of an exceptional customer experience
  • Assists customers in product selection based on defined treatment plans and product availability
  • Achieves daily/weekly sales objectives by fulfilling customer requests and looking for
opportunities introduce new and alternative products • Continually develops communication and service skills to increase sales and generate positive reviews
  • Educates customers on product attributes and usage
  • Ensures customers are accurately logged into the patient tracking system
  • Performs sales transactions in compliance with all regulations governing the sale of cannabis
products
  • Completes accurate sales documentation
  • Ensures transactions are entered in point-of-sale and inventory management systems in
compliance with state regulations
  • Assists in maintaining a safe, clean, and organized dispensary environment
  • Complies with all Justice Cannabis Co. policies, procedures and practices governing sales and
service
  • Complies with all safety and security protocols for dispensary staff
  • Performs administrative tasks (customer profile completion, sales tracking, etc.) as required
  • Answers phones, responds to voicemail, and takes phone orders
  • Establishes on-going relationships with dispensary customers
  • Completes customer profiles to assist in future sales and service opportunities
  • Maintains knowledge of new and existing products via vendor training, documentation, and crosstraining
with management, pharmacists, and senior sales consultants Cultural Responsibilities
  • Actively models Justice Cannabis Co. 's values and code of conduct
  • Builds strong and effective internal, external, and cross-functional relationships.
  • Is committed to creating and maintaining a collaborative, fun, and productive work environment
  • Actively participates in team building and cultural development activities
  • Models honesty, integrity, and direct communication in daily tasks and interactions
Computers and Technology • Must be computer literate with the ability to learn operational systems (Alpine IQ, Leaflogix, MJ Freeway, Veriscan, Microsoft office, and Metrc, etc.) • Experience working with Outlook email and Microsoft Office suite Supervisory Responsibilities This position does not have supervisory responsibilities. Work Environment and Physical Demands The work environment characteristics and physical demands described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Must be capable of lifting 25 pounds to stock product boxes. Position requires frequent reaching into cabinets and displays to show and review product. Ability to maintain a stationary sitting or standing position for up to eight hours in a day based on business needs and sales volume; and, ability to bend and retrieve products from lower shelves. This role also enters information into sales and tracking systems requiring hand dexterity and the ability visually verify correct product information Requirements
  • Two or more years of experience working in a retail or hospitality environment with cash handling responsibility
  • Demonstrated passion for delivering an exceptional customer experience
  • Fast-paced, high volume retail sales experience preferred
  • Must be at least 21 years of age and possess a valid driver's license or state ID
  • Must pass all required background checks, certifications, and DOH affiliation requirements
  • Professional written and verbal communication and interpersonal skills
  • Must have strong organizational skills, high attention to detail and the ability to multi-task
